From a governance perspective, which of the following roles is MOST important for an enterprise to keep in-house?
Answer options
- A. Information steward
- B. Information auditor
- C. Information analyst
- D. Information architect
Correct answer: A
Explanation
The Information steward plays a vital role in managing data governance policies and ensuring data quality, making it essential to keep this role in-house to maintain control and oversight. In contrast, the Information auditor, Information analyst, and Information architect can often be supported through external partnerships or consultancy, as their roles do not require the same level of direct governance involvement.
